The pixel art characters remain true to Akira Toriyama’s original designs, but their animations are smoother. Spells like Kaboom and Sizzle now burst across the battlefield with particle effects that older hardware could never have rendered. Dragon Quest III takes place before the events of the first two games. You play as the hero, child of the legendary warrior Ortega, who fell into a volcanic chasm while trying to defeat the archfiend Baramos. The king of Aliahan tasks you with continuing your father’s quest — to travel the world, rally a party of adventurers, and stop Baramos before he plunges the world into darkness.
